This Ground Lease Strategy, Spreading Nationally, Adds Twist to Biggest Chicago Office Sale in Years

After Paying $415 Million for Former Leo Burnett Building, Opal Holdings Buys Leasehold Interest in Ongoing Partnership
The former Leo Burnett Building at 35 W. Wacker Drive in Chicago sold for $415 million. (CoStar)
The former Leo Burnett Building at 35 W. Wacker Drive in Chicago sold for $415 million. (CoStar)
CoStar News
April 8, 2022 | 6:32 P.M.

Chicago’s biggest office sale since 2018 gives the 50-story former Leo Burnett Building some off-the-radar new owners, who even before the $415 million deal have been gobbling up properties throughout the country in an unusual partnership that has attracted little attention.
